Storage temperature significantly affects the sensitivity and reliability of drug test kits. Exposure to extreme heat or cold can degrade reagents, reduce antibody activity, and compromise colorimetric or immunoassay responses, leading to false negatives or inconsistent results. Proper storage in a cool, dry environment with controlled temperature preserves reagent stability and ensures accurate on-site and laboratory testing. Understanding these effects is critical for law enforcement, forensic investigators, and quality control personnel, as it directly impacts field testing reliability, sample prioritization, and regulatory compliance.
